Construct a triangle of the measures given below.
In ∆SAT, l(AT) = 6.4 cm, m ∠A = 45°, m ∠T = 105°
Advertisements
Solution
Steps of construction:
- Draw a line AT = 6.4 cm.
- With A as a centre, draw ∠SAT = 45°.
- With T as a centre, draw ∠STA = 105º.
- Let ST and SA meet at point S.
∆SAT is the required triangle.
